## Environment variables - `GOMAXPROCS`: For `bun bun`, this sets the maximum number of threads to use. If you’re experiencing an issue with `bun bun`, try setting `GOMAXPROCS=1` to force Bun to run single-threaded - `DISABLE_BUN_ANALYTICS=1` this disables Bun's analytics. Bun records bundle timings (so we can answer with data, "is Bun getting faster?") and feature usage (e.g., "are people actually using macros?"). The request body size is about 60 bytes, so it’s not a lot of data - `TMPDIR`: Before `bun bun` completes, it stores the new `.bun` in `$TMPDIR`. If unset, `TMPDIR` defaults to the platform-specific temporary directory (on Linux, `/tmp` and on macOS `/private/tmp`) ## `bunfig.toml` Bun's configuration file is called `bunfig.toml`. Configuring with `bunfig.toml` is optional. Bun aims to be zero-configuration out of the box, but is also highly configurable for advanced use cases.. Your `bunfig.toml` should live in your project root alongside `package.json`. You can also create a global configuration file at the following paths: - `$HOME/.bunfig.toml` - `$XDG_CONFIG_HOME/.bunfig.toml` If both a global and local `bunfig` are detected, the results are shallow-merged, with local overridding global. CLI flags will override `bunfig` setting where applicable. ## Configure `bun install` Package management is a complex issue; to support a range of use cases, the behavior of `bun install` can be configured in [`bunfig.toml`](/docs/project/configuration). ### Default flags The following settings modify the core behavior of Bun's package management commands. **The default values are shown below.** ```toml [install] # whether to install optionalDependencies optional = true # whether to install devDependencies dev = true # whether to install peerDependencies peer = false # equivalent to `--production` flag production = false # equivalent to `--dry-run` flag dryRun = false ``` ### Registries The default registry is `https://registry.npmjs.org/`. This can be globally configured in `bunfig.toml`: ```toml [install] # set default registry as a string registry = "https://registry.npmjs.org" # set a token registry = { url = "https://registry.npmjs.org", token = "123456" } # set a username/password registry = "https://username:password@registry.npmjs.org" ``` To configure scoped registries: ```toml [install.scopes] # registry as string myorg1 = "https://username:password@registry.myorg.com/" # registry with username/password # you can reference environment variables myorg12 = { username = "myusername", password = "$NPM_PASS", url = "https://registry.myorg.com/" } # registry with token myorg3 = { token = "$npm_token", url = "https://registry.myorg.com/" } ``` ### Cache To configure caching behavior: ```toml [install] # where `bun install --global` installs packages globalDir = "~/.bun/install/global" # where globally-installed package bins are linked globalBinDir = "~/.bun/bin" [install.cache] # the directory to use for the cache dir = "~/.bun/install/cache" # when true, don't load from the global cache. # Bun may still write to node_modules/.cache disable = false # when true, always resolve the latest versions from the registry disableManifest = false ``` ### Lockfile To configure lockfile behavior: ```toml {% disabled %} [install.lockfile] # path to read bun.lockb from path = "bun.lockb" # path to save bun.lockb to savePath = "bun.lockb" # whether to save the lockfile to disk save = true # whether to save a non-Bun lockfile alongside bun.lockb # only "yarn" is supported print = "yarn" ``` ## Configure `bun dev` Here is an example: ```toml # Set a default framework to use # By default, Bun will look for an npm package like `bun-framework-${framework}`, followed by `${framework}` framework = "next" logLevel = "debug" # publicDir = "public" # external = ["jquery"] [macros] # Remap any import like this: # import {graphql} from 'react-relay'; # To: # import {graphql} from 'macro:bun-macro-relay'; react-relay = { "graphql" = "bun-macro-relay" } [bundle] saveTo = "node_modules.bun" # Don't need this if `framework` is set, but showing it here as an example anyway entryPoints = ["./app/index.ts"] [bundle.packages] # If you're bundling packages that do not actually live in a `node_modules` folder or do not have the full package name in the file path, you can pass this to bundle them anyway "@bigapp/design-system" = true [dev] # Change the default port from 3000 to 5000 # Also inherited by Bun.serve port = 5000 [define] # Replace any usage of "process.env.bagel" with the string `lox`. # The values are parsed as JSON, except single-quoted strings are supported and `'undefined'` becomes `undefined` in JS. # This will probably change in a future release to be just regular TOML instead.
